John Locke becomes the first indie-author to sell a million ebook!

John Locke is the newest member of the “Kindle Million Club,” and the first independently published author to receive this distinction.  As of June 19th, John Locke has sold 1,010,370 Kindle books using Kindle Direct Publishing (KDP).

Starbucks Digital Network Debuts New Content

Starbucks has introduced new additions to its Starbucks Digital Network, in partnership with Yahoo! The new additions are The Economist, ESPN Insider Rumor Central, Marvel Digital Comics and Mediabistro. Launched on Oct. 2010, the network continues to serve up a collection of hand-picked premium news, entertainment and lifestyle content along with local insights and events. Powered by free Wi-Fi, it’s accessible via laptops, tablets and smartphones in nearly 6800 U.S. company-operated Starbucks stores. Today’s line-up gives free access to premium content covering global news, sports, comics and careers.

Nora Roberts Joins the Kindle Million Club

As per Amazon, Nora Roberts (a bestseller at Amazon for 15 years) has become the third author to sell over 1 million Kindle books, becoming the third member of the “Kindle Million Club.” As of Jan 12, 2011, Nora Roberts has sold 1,170,539 Kindle books under her name and her pseudonym J.D. Robb.

The Kindle Million Club recognizes authors whose books have sold over 1 million paid copies in the Kindle Store. Stieg Larsson, author of the Millennium Trilogy, was the first author to hit the 1 million mark. James Patterson, author of more than 65 books that span the genres of suspense, fantasy, romance, historical fiction and children’s, was the second author to join the Kindle Million Club.

Amazon Announces Its New Kindle Book Lending Program

The Kindle Book Lending feature allows users to lend digital books they have purchased through the Kindle Store to their friends and family. Each book may be lent once for a duration of 14 days and will not be readable by the lender during the loan period.

Kobo enjoyes its highest eBook download rate ever

Kobo, the only pure-play global eReading service built on an open platform, revealed its Holiday 2010 sales figures. This Christmas, readers around the world received new eReaders and iPads and other eReading devices under their tree.

Over a million people connected to Kobo, and hundreds of thousands of devices were activated each day since Christmas Eve, fuelling the highest eBook download rate in the company’s history.

Readers chose Kobo this Christmas, with the popular easy-to-use Kobo Wireless eReader, dozens of compatible eReaders, top-rated applications for iPad, iPhone, Blackberry, Android, and one of the largest catalogues in the world with over 2.2 million eBooks, newspapers and magazines.
